dKingyo Mersenne Twister Library Tutorial



Current Version 0.1 doxygen reference manual ただ今執筆中



戻る





概要

以下はsourceforgeに投稿された文章です。
Mersenne Twisterのみで使用したい方にむけてC言語インターフェイスによるMersenne Twisterのライブラリを作成しました。

オブジェクト指向化しました。よってスレッド毎にオブジェクトをつくりスレッドセーフで使用することが出来ます。
一部の処理でMMXやSSE2で処理速度を高速化できます。
32bitおよび64bitを用意しました。
ユーザーが最適化したMersenne Twister生成アルゴリズムと取り替えることが出来ます。例:3DNOW!で最適化したMT等?

dkutil_cにはデフォルトで含まれています。
よってdKingyo Mersenne Twister LibraryはMersenne Twisterを機能単体で使用したい人向けです。



開発に必要な環境

dkutil_cと同じです。
もしかしたら上手くすれば他のOSでも動くように出来るかもしれません。


実装されている機能




使い方

doxygen reference manual にて解説しています。
また、アーカイブ内に含まれているsample.c通りに使用してみてください。



ダウンロード

にてダウンロードできます。



SEO [PR] 爆速!無料ブログ 無料ホームページ開設 無料ライブ放送